Saine scores 29 in Weber State’s 83-72 win against Idaho

MOSCOW, Idaho (AP) — Tijan Saine had 29 points in Weber State’s 83-72 win against Idaho on Thursday night.

Saine shot 10 of 18 from the field, including 4 for 7 from 3-point range, and went 5 for 5 from the line for the Wildcats (13-13, 7-6 Big Sky Conference). Viljami Vartiainen scored 13 points, going 4 of 8 (3 for 3 from 3-point range). Malek Gomma shot 4 of 5 from the field and 4 for 6 from the line to finish with 12 points.

Isaiah Brickner finished with 18 points for the Vandals (13-12, 5-7). Idaho also got 11 points from Brody Rowbury.

No. 17 St. John’s rides Darling and Mitchell to longest winning streak in 41 years

NEW YORK (AP) — After a 4-3 start this season, St. John's is enjoying its most dominant roll in decades. Bryce Hopkins had 15 points and 10 rebounds as the 17th-ranked Red Storm breezed past Creighton 81-52 on Saturday for their 13th straight victory — marking the program's longest winning streak in 41 years. Dylan Darling scored 17 points off the bench and Zuby Ejiofor added 15 for the first-place Johnnies (22-5, 15-1 Big East), who led wire to wire and held Creighton to 32% shooting in their 18th win in 20 games. “This was the best defense we played all season,” coach Rick Pitino said. “The guys were totally locked in because of their respect for Creighton and their ability to score.”
